Fall Back, Spring Ahead or somewhere in between!

Deciding on the time of year and date for your wedding is the next step on your "to do's" to start the planning process.

As mentioned in my previous blog post, the time of year can make a huge difference in the amount of money your wedding will cost you.

Most of the venues will jack up the price of the rental space and your food and beverage minimums based on the time of year. Most brides assume that spring/summer is the most popular time to get married but fall has become the most popular in recent years.

No matter the season you decide on, the end goal is to make your wedding your own! You can cross over seasons and go in to later months to save costs as well. For instance, if you want a fall wedding why not wait until early or even late November? You can still use the fall colors you love and decorate in a way to make it the theme you are looking for. Likewise, if you want a summer wedding why not book a venue in early Spring? These are just some ideas to save costs.
